RegData unavailable | FCA

    https://regdata.fca.org.uk/
    Normal operating hours Monday to Friday: 7am to 10pm Saturday to Sunday: 8am to 5pm During our maintenance weekends, RegData is usually unavailable from 10pm on Friday until 7am Monday. Prior to a maintenance weekend, we will let you know by publishing the dates and times on the RegData homepage.

First firms to begin move to new data collection platform ...

    https://www.regulationtomorrow.com/eu/first-firms-to-begin-move-to-new-data-collection-platform-regdata/
    On 23 September 2020, the FCA announced that the first firms will be moved from Gabriel to RegData over the weekend of 17 and 18 October. Those firms will then complete their regulatory reporting on RegData. Firms will continue to be moved to RegData from Gabriel in the coming months as the FCA moves users across in stages, based on their reporting requirements.

The FCA is replacing Gabriel with RegData - Mazars ...

    https://www.mazars.co.uk/Home/Industries/Financial-Services/Regulatory-Insights/The-FCA-is-replacing-Gabriel-with-RegData
    In October 2020, the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) started replacing Gabriel regulatory reporting system with RegData, with the first group of firms transitioning from mid-October. Who the FCA decides to integrate onto the new system first, is based on the nature of their reporting obligations and schedules.
